Comparative Analysis
Image Quality
The Hasselblad system excels in still photography with its medium format sensor, delivering unparalleled detail, color accuracy, and dynamic range. The Blackmagic camera, while primarily a video tool, provides excellent resolution and color science suitable for cinematic productions.
Video Capabilities
The Blackmagic Pocket Cinema Camera is designed for video, offering 4K/6K recording, RAW formats, and professional codecs. The Hasselblad system is not optimized for video but can record basic clips with external accessories.
Portability and Ease of Use
The BMPCC is lightweight and portable, ideal for quick setups and mobile shooting. The Hasselblad system, being larger and more complex, is better suited for controlled studio environments.
Which Is Better for You?
If your focus is high-resolution still photography with exceptional color and detail, the Hasselblad 907X & CFV 100C is the superior choice. For filmmakers seeking a versatile, portable camera capable of professional video production, the Blackmagic Pocket Cinema Camera is more suitable.
